Cucumber salad with tomato and avocado – Take the humble cucumber to new heights with this stunning cucumber salad recipe. Smashing cucumber breaks up the flesh and releases the juices that will mix with the dressing and coat the avocado and tomato. Vegetarian and vegan, this healthy cucumber salad is ideal for picnics or a quick lunch on the go. We guarantee you’ll crave cucumber more than you ever have before. Enjoy!

Directions

1. To make the cucumber salad with tomato and avocado: Fill a Ziploc bag with diced cucumber, then slightly smash the cucumber with a rolling pin. This step is optional, but this will release some of the juice of the cucumber and make the sauce more delicious, so we highly recommend it!

2. In a shallow plate or salad bowl, assemble cucumber, avocado, tomato, basil, and red onion.

3. In a Mason jar, combine olive oil, balsamic, salt, and pepper. Close the lid and shake vigorously. Drizzle the dressing over the veggies.

4. Toss the cucumber salad to mix the ingredients with the dressing. Sprinkle with red chili pepper flakes and more pepper if you like. Serve the cucumber salad with tomato and avocado immediately, or chill in the refrigerator before serving.

Tips for the cucumber salad recipe

This cucumber salad recipe can be made in under 10 minutes, it really doesn’t take much doing to prepare a fresh batch. Here are few tips to make the best cucumber salad ever!

  • You can serve this cucumber salad as an appetizer or light meal. You can put this over slices of toasted bread to make it more substantial.
  • Feel free to add more toppings such as hemp seeds, toasted sesame seeds for more crunch if you like.
  • If making this cucumber salad for a party, you can easily double or triple the recipe.
  • To make ahead, combine all the ingredients except for the avocado and basil and keep the cucumber salad refrigerated, then add them just before serving.
  • Additional add-ins that go well with this salad would include corn, olives, black beans…
  • To keep the avocado from turning brown, coat the avocado in either lemon juice or lime juice. It will act as an antioxidant.

How and how long to store the cucumber salad?

This cucumber salad with tomato and avocado keeps in the fridge for up to 2 days if stored in an air-tight container. Don’t keep it for more than that because avocado will turn brown ultimately. You may have to toss up the cucumber salad leftovers to redistribute the dressing before serving. If you want to make it ahead of time, just omit the avocado, you’ll add them at the very last minute.
